Building a quantum future using topological phases of matter and error correction


Listen Later

This episode of the Physics World Weekly podcast features Tim Hsieh of Canada’s Perimeter Institute for Theoretical Physics. We explore some of today’s hottest topics in quantum science and technology – including topological phases of matter; quantum error correction and quantum simulation.

Our conversation begins with an exploration of the quirky properties quantum matter and how these can be exploited to create quantum technologies. We look at the challenges that must be overcome to create large-scale quantum computers; and Hsieh reveals which problem he would solve first if he had access to a powerful quantum processor.

This interview was recorded earlier this autumn when I had the pleasure of visiting the Perimeter Institute and speaking to four physicists about their research. This is the third of those conversations to appear on the podcast.

The first interview in this series from the Perimeter Institute was with Javier Toledo-Marín, “Quantum computing and AI join forces for particle physics”; and the second was with Bianca Dittrich, “Quantum gravity: we explore spin foams and other potential solutions to this enduring challenge“.
